Les acquisitions techniques récentes et leur signification en amont de l'agriculture

Louis Soubies

Économie rurale, 1967, vol. 74

Abstract: The farm supplying industries have to create their own research departments as the demand for more elaborate farm products rises. They also have to increase in size and to work to full output; hence the necessity to sell and the pressure exerted on the farmers.
